November 08, 2009
BAGHDAD (Dow Jones)--A handful of lawmakers from the Iraqi parliament's oil and gas committee on Sunday questioned the legality of petroleum-development deals inked last week with BP PLC (BP, BP.LN), Exxon Mobil Corp.
